- [ ] Clock skew check: before cutting the Birchward 4.2 release, confirm all build agents agree within 500ms. Last week agent-7 drifted two minutes and timestamped artifacts out of order, which confused the provenance diff. Quick fix: rerun the sync job, then re-verify. Paste the resulting trace token below for the sync notes.

trace token, bagag-kawep: htk6_d2d45a

Break-glass access — Fernwave Public API. Release managers may invoke break-glass only when cursor pagination is returning duplicate pages in production and the on-call lead is unreachable. Document the incident first: affected endpoints, cursor values, and page sizes. Break-glass grants write access to the pagination cache, so treat it as a last resort. Unlocking the break-glass credential store requires the recovery passphrase recorded immediately below.

vault phrase of tajef-faduf = casox-ralius-julir

Subject: New Subscription Tier — Briefing Before Launch

Team,

We launch the Meridian Plus tier on the first of next month. It sits between Standard and Enterprise, priced at a 40% premium over Standard, bundling the Skyloft analytics module and priority support. Branch managers: train front-line staff this week, update signage, and do not discount below list during the launch window. Pilot results from the Greywick branch were strong — 11% upgrade rate. The commercial intent behind this tier is summarised in the note below.

board note of yahig-bafog: Zorvanek Partners plans to lower the Jorox list price by 61.2 percent in October. The pricing group signed off on a budget of $141.0 million for Project Gormir. The renewal with Olidorax Group closes at $453.7 million a year, 11.6 percent below the last contract. Project Casok slips by six weeks because of the tooling delay.

# Service Accounts — ScanBridge Barcode Integration

The ScanBridge integration uses a dedicated service account, svc-scanbridge, to push decoded barcode payloads from warehouse handhelds into the Tallyworks inventory API. This account is scoped to write-only access on the intake queue and cannot read inventory records. Rotate its credentials quarterly and record each rotation in the Fennel runbook. Never reuse this account for the returns pipeline, which has its own identity. The current key for the intake endpoint is listed below.

API key for bageg-kajef: vxb2-ss